Lifestyle & Amenities
Life in King revolves around ease and accessibility. Daily needs are met with nearby shopping centers, grocery stores, and a variety of dining options ranging from casual local eateries to fine dining. The neighborhood's location offers quick access to the Tammany Trace, a 31-mile rails-to-trails path perfect for biking, walking, and jogging. For outdoor enthusiasts, the Bogue Falaya Park and the shores of Lake Pontchartrain are a short drive away, offering boating, fishing, and family picnics.
Covington's historic downtown serves as the community's social heart, hosting frequent festivals like the Covington Three Rivers Art Festival and the Wednesday evening farmers market. The area is also rich in arts and culture, with local theaters, galleries, and the St. Tammany Parish Library main branch. Transportation & Connectivity
King's location offers exceptional connectivity for both daily commutes and regional travel. Major arteries like Highway 190 and I-12 provide direct routes to Slidell, Hammond, and Baton Rouge. For those working in New Orleans or the Southshore, the Lake Pontchartrain Causeway is a straightforward drive, offering a direct 24-mile bridge crossing to the metro area.
Despite its easy highway access, the neighborhood itself remains insulated from heavy through traffic, ensuring peaceful residential living. The nearby Covington Airport supports general aviation, and the New Orleans International Airport is approximately a 45-minute drive, facilitating national and international travel.
